【English name】 Sciurus; Squirrel

[Alias] Red-bellied squirrel, squirrel

[Source] Medicinal material source: The whole body of the red-bellied squirrel of the family Sciuridae without internal organs.

[Original form] Red-bellied squirrel, a medium-sized arboreal squirrel, with a body length of 19-25cm and a weight of 280-420g. There is no membrane on the sides of the body. Short kiss. The ears are small and round. Neck is thick. The front feet are often bare, the hind feet have all five toes, and the heels are covered with hair. The claws are sharp and hooked, and the tail is slightly shorter than or slightly equal to the body length. The back and the outside of the limbs are olive yellow with black hair. The neck is light grey. The chest, abdomen and inner sides of the limbs are rusty red or brownish red. The back of the tail is dorsal in color, and the hair on the back half is longer, alternating between yellow and black, forming an inconspicuous semi-ring. The auricle is yellow and has no tufts of hair. The eyes and chin are light gray.

[Habitat distribution] Ecological environment: It lives in tropical rainforests, monsoon forests, subtropical evergreen broad-leaved forests, secondary sparse shrubs or orchards.

【Nature and flavor】 Sweet; salty; neutral

【Entry】 Lung; Liver meridian

【Functions and indications】Promote blood circulation and regulate menstruation; promote qi circulation and relieve pain. Mainly used for traumatic injuries; fractures; irregular menstruation; amenorrhea; dysmenorrhea

[Usage and Dosage] For oral use: roast and grind into powder, 3-9g.

[Discussions by various scholars] "Chinese Medicinal Animals": It has the effect of regulating qi and menstruation. It is mainly used to treat tuberculosis, irregular menstruation and other diseases.

【Excerpt】 Chinese Materia Medica
